At this moment your options are: 1. Income bar/line chart and enable 'Display/Show table' - displays totals only.
2. Select relevant accounts (all assets+liabilities or all income+expense) in Transaction Report, and tinker with the primary/secondary key sorting options, enable Display/Subtotal-table.
